Transaction e3e75876c235e0313518059d7c6a24c4380de04bf160a5e4b2f60cff95ba483b

1 Input
2 Outputs
  • e3e75876c235e0313518059d7c6a24c4380de04bf160a5e4b2f60cff95ba483b:0
  • value  624704
    address  33Yvja21CiQ9fQ6rGXJecHMUrVbJDheNCz
  • e3e75876c235e0313518059d7c6a24c4380de04bf160a5e4b2f60cff95ba483b:1
  • value  460276217
    address  bc1qrnu3hpps3jmfv4h6rje4y0rnj0qu7anyjx3wpy